Is there a special code to direct water to pump, dump bucket or drain

That would be the "Pump" button on the control panel. When you press it, your dehumidifier display should indicate "PUMP", and the unit should start pumping water out that little port at the center rear of the dehumidifier.

Alternatively, you could stand the dehumidifier on a counter and direct your waste water out the larger hose connection into a sink.

I personally carry it (more than five gallons per day) upstairs to the laundry, because it's distilled water - the softest water you can get. Works GREAT in the washing machine. 8) 8) 8)

Just purchases the DD50PC. Set the pump to continuous, hooked the hose to the slop sink in basement approx 8 feet, pump running fine but when looked at it the next day the pump had shut off and the tank...

The reason this happened may be two fold. Either the hose is clogged or the length of hose is to long and then has to go up hill into the slop sink. The owner's Manual says the pump is rated for an 8 foot lift. However, what I have discovered is that rating, does not take friction loss in to account.

Try moving the unit closer to the sink and shorten the hose about a foot or two. Actually, a floor drain would be perfect, if you have one in your basement.

Bought a Delonghi dd50pc dehumifier last week for my basement and I have the hose going uphill and out a window but the pump always shuts off after 3-4 minutes, filling the tank instead. Now when I lay...

You really answered your own question. The pump in the dehumidifier only has so much water lift capacity. By trying to run it up and out, you have exceeded the maximum lift capacity. Using a floor drain or even a bathtub drain in the basement will probably work, as long as the hose is not to long.*
However, if you can use a floor drain, there's no need to use the pump function. You can use the continuous drain on the back of the unit. using the drain hose provided for that application.

*The 13 ft lift capacity noted in the Owner's Manual includes whatever length of hose you're using to get to the window. As there is some friction loss involved. But, they fail to point that out.

The water will not drain into the storage tank, and insists on leaking out the back. How can I get it to drain into the tank?

The drain tube and or hole that is supposed to drain water into the bucket is clogged. To solve this problem, do the following:

First, turn the Unit OFF & Unplug it.
Remove the water collection bucket and look up inside the bucket holder cavity. You will see either a drain hole or small tubing that drains the water into the bucket. Using an appropriately sized, 18" long, plastic Zip Tie, carefully insert the tip of Zip Tie into the hole or tubing. Continue to push it in until you reach a bend in the tubing. You will need to gingerly work the Zip Tie past this bend, until it either bottoms out or you run out of usable Zip Tie. Then slowly pull the Zip Tie back out while rotating (twisting) it. This will breakup any clogs. As you reach the inserted end of the Zip Tie, be prepared, as some water may follow. Reinstall the bucket, plug the unit in and turn the Master ON/OFF Switch to ON. NOTE: if you don't have a Zip Tie, you may use something similar, but NO wire coat hangers.

I was just given a DD50PC as a gift from a friend who did not have the accompanying instruction booklet. He told me to turn the unit on and let it work. I do not know what temp to set it at. It has to...

On a dehumidifer, you set the relative humidity, not temperature. Normally the humidity should be set within 40 to 60 percent humidity.

Condensate pump buzzes but does not remove water. have blown out discharge hose and clean check valve with changing symptons. Should I give up and put it on a box and buy a separate condensate pump or...

Edwin, according to the Owner's Manual, when this happens the drain hose is not connected properly. Turn the unit OFF and unplug it, then disconnect the hose and reconnect it. Plug the unit back in, Turn the Master ON/OFF Switch to ON and press the pump button. If the hose is connected properly, the pump should tunr on and pump the water out.
